Speech Therapist About Neulife Rehabilitation of Florida :
Neulife Rehabilitation of Florida (NLRF) is a leading post-acute rehabilitation and residential care provider specializing in Traumatic Brain Injury (TBI), Acquired Brain Injury (ABI), Spinal Cord Injury, and other complex neurological conditions. Located in Mt. Dora, we are committed to delivering personalized, evidence-based care to improve the independence and quality of life of our patients.
Position Summary :
As a Speech Therapist (SLP) at NLRF, you will provide comprehensive evaluation, treatment, and consultation for individuals with communication and swallowing disorders. You will work in a dynamic, multidisciplinary environment and contribute to both direct patient care and the development of clinical programs. You may also supervise assistants, technicians, students, and contribute to administrative functions when required.
Key Responsibilities : Clinical Duties :
Conduct screenings and comprehensive assessments of speech, language, and swallowing functions
Develop and implement individualized treatment plans in accordance with patient needs and physician orders
Deliver therapy services in individual, group, or supervised formats
Provide education and training to patients, families, and caregivers
Monitor patient progress and revise treatment strategies accordingly
Document evaluations, care plans, and patient progress in the clinical documentation system in a timely manner
Apply consistent knowledge of insurance and reimbursement regulations

Qualifications :
Bachelor's or Master's degree in Speech-Language Pathology or related field
Active Florida license or eligibility for licensure as a Speech-Language Pathologist
Experience with communication and swallowing disorders, preferably in a rehabilitation setting
Knowledge of evidence-based therapy techniques and intervention models
Strong interpersonal, written, and verbal communication skills
Ability to thrive in a collaborative, interdisciplinary team environment
